The Histology Consumables Sales Specialist develops and implements clear sales strategies to rapidly increase laboratory consumables revenue and expand market share in New England. This position collaborates directly with Sales, Applications, and Service teams to achieve annual targets and consistently deliver outstanding customer service. The area of responsibility is New England, covering Boston, MA, RI, NH, ME, and VT. You will join the Commercial Organization and report to the Regional Sales Manager, who leads a team of sales representatives dedicated to helping each member meet sales goals and execute commercial strategies. Requirements

  • Bachelor Degree with 5+ years of experience or Masters Degree with 3+ years of experience
  • Proven time management skills.
  • Proven contract negotiation and high-level selling experience or selling in a matrixed environment.
  • Experience with Salesforce.com or other CRM software; Microsoft Office including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ook
  • Travel: 50-75%
  • Must Possess a valid Driver’s license; and ability to travel overnight for territory coverage (if applicable) and/or for company meetings

Nice To Haves

  • Prior laboratory sales, instruments or consumables.
  • Prior Sales Experience

Responsibilities

  • Achieve annual product sales goals set for the territory while working in coordination with the local assigned team within their territory.
  • Maintain accurate and timely opportunity funnel and customer data in SFDC with coaching as needed.
  • Achieve high levels of customer satisfaction through delivery of sales and support assistance.
  • Coordinate product demo, installs, and customer training with support from manager and/or mentor.
  • Work with prospective and current customers to increase Leica Biosystems' influence and presence across territories.
  • Monitor and develop awareness of competitive activities and strategies, utilize Strategic Selling tools (Blue sheets) with mentorship and guidance.
  • Develop on products, DBS, LBS Tools (such as DOMO, Showpad, Territory Business Reviews).
